    Account Locked, what to look for?

    Woke up this morning and was about to login to WoW when I got the message: "This account has been locked due to suspicious activity". I'm currently running a full system scan using Avast, but I was wondering if there are any specific files i should look for that are immidiately suspected. I am currently not using an authenticator.

    Well first of all: get an authenticator! Mobile one is even free of charge, so no reason not to get one.

    As for what to look for, first try something simple. Did you recently delete an old email-account? I deleted my hotmail about a month ago, but forgot to switch battle.net to my new account. The system thought that an account linked to a closed email-adress was suspicious. Once I reactivated my account, then switched everything to my new email-adress, everything was fine. To be sure, just enter a -new- password and get the authenticator.

    You could also try the new phone in authenticator. When the server suspects something strange is going on (hack, logging on an unknown ip) it will prompt you to call in and give a passcode to verify it's you. Seems like a win to me.
